Job Summary

  • The position involves assisting physicians with surgery, clinic visits, and performing advanced clinical procedures within a collaborative healthcare organization.
  • Candidates will manage the care of inpatients and outpatients, answer patient inquiries via MyChart, and prescribe medical treatments independently.
  • The University of Arkansas for Medical Sciences offers comprehensive benefits including health plans, retirement matching up to 10%, and education discounts.

Key Requirements

  • Master's Degree in Nursing or Physician Assistant
  • Active Arkansas APRN or PA License
  • Acute Care Certification
  • Proof of legal authority to work in US
